About Bernice E. Rogowitz

Bernice E. Rogowitz is a scholar working on Computer Vision and Pattern Recognition, Cognitive Neuroscience, Social Psychology, Atomic and Molecular Physics, and Optics and Media Technology, having authored 73 papers that have together received 1.8k indexed citations. Recurring topics across this work include Data Visualization and Analytics (21 papers), Image Retrieval and Classification Techniques (16 papers), Visual perception and processing mechanisms (13 papers), Advanced Image and Video Retrieval Techniques (12 papers), Color perception and design (10 papers), Color Science and Applications (9 papers), Medical Image Segmentation Techniques (4 papers) and Cell Image Analysis Techniques (3 papers). The work is most often cited by research in Computer Vision and Pattern Recognition (1.2k citations), Computer Graphics and Computer-Aided Design (154 citations), Media Technology (215 citations), Cognitive Neuroscience (411 citations) and Human-Computer Interaction (60 citations). Bernice E. Rogowitz has collaborated with scholars based in United States, Germany and Belgium. Frequent co-authors include Lloyd A. Treinish, Thrasyvoulos N. Pappas, Aleksandra Mojsilović, Steve Bryson, Frank van Ham, Lawrence D. Bergman, José Gabriel R. C. Gomes, Jacob Nachmias, Alan D. Kalvin and Jan P. Allebach. Their work appears in journals such as Vision Research, IEEE Transactions on Visualization and Computer Graphics, International Journal of Computer Vision, Behaviour and Information Technology and IEEE Transactions on Image Processing.
